I have a 1998 4cyl. and want to put a tachometer on. It didn't come with one (i don't think any 4 cyl. Daks do) and would like to know if it would be hard to hook one up and if i need a special one? Sorry if it seemd like a dumb question, i am 15 and don't know much about trucks.

It's a pretty easy install. Just pick the style you like, and the mounting system you like, and order it. When it comes you'll find the instructions are pretty clear. To make the tach work, there are only 3 wires: power, ground, and coil sensor. There are usually two more wires for the light. There's usually a series of switches on the back of the unit to set it for 4, 6, 8 cyl engines. They usually come from the factory set for an 8 cyl.
